Geothermal on federal land

Leased and released: 3 closed federal geothermal leases, none active.

3 leases on 1,699 acres have been closed out here. That cuts both ways: the resource drew interest, and prior holders let it go rather than develop it. The reason is usually resource, access, or economics, and it is knowable before you commit capital.

What this page can't tell you

The private half of Gooding County isn't in any database.

Everything above is what the federal government controls. It does not show who owns a severed mineral or geothermal estate on private ground, whether that title is clean, what liens sit against it, or which families you'll be negotiating with. That lives in the Gooding County recorder's office, and it is the step that decides whether you can actually lease the ground.
